Common Window Issues Handled by Professionals
Not every window issue requires a total overhaul. A knowledgeable local window repair work technician can solve a broad variety of practical and visual issues.
1. Foggy or Condensation-Filled Glass
Modern windows typically include double- or triple-pane glass with insulating gas caught between the panes. When the boundary seal stops working, moisture gets within, triggering an irreversible fog or condensation haze. Service technicians can often change just the insulated glass unit (IGU) without disrupting the frame.
2. Cracked or Broken Panes
Accidents happen. Whether triggered by a stray baseball or a severe storm, a damaged pane compromises home security and energy efficiency. Experts can securely remove the damaged glass, tidy the rabbet, and install a new, completely sealed pane.
3. Stuck or Drafty Sashes
Gradually, wooden windows swell due to wetness, while vinyl and aluminum tracks collect dirt and grit. This makes opening and closing windows a discouraging task. Specialists can adjust, oil, or replace balance systems, weights, and sash cords to restore smooth operation.
4. Harmed Hardware
Defective locks, damaged cranks on casement windows, and snapped latches make a home susceptible to trespassers. Repair specialists bring replacement hardware suitable with various window brands and ages.
What to Expect: Repair vs. Replacement
Property owners frequently fret that a minor window concern will force them to clear their savings accounts on a complete replacement. A competent local window repair work service technician will evaluate the structural integrity of the window before making a recommendation.
Problem Advised Solution Estimated Time Cost Impact
Single cracked pane Glass replacement 1-- 2 hours Low
Foggy double-pane glass IGU (Insulated Glass Unit) swap 1-- 3 hours Moderate
Drafty or unsealed frame Weatherstripping & & caulking 1 hour Low
Broken crank or lock Hardware replacement 30-- 60 minutes Low
Rotten wood frame/sash Wood consolidation or partial reconstruct 3-- 5 hours Moderate to High
Thoroughly warped frame Full window replacement 2-- 4 hours per window High

The Benefits of Timely Window Maintenance
Overlooking a broken window or a stubborn lock seldom saves money; in truth, it usually leads to bigger costs down the roadway. Addressing window concerns immediately yields a number of unique benefits:
Lower Energy Bills: Drafty windows force heating and cooling systems to work overtime. Fixing seals and weatherstripping brings back thermal efficiency.
Enhanced Home Security: Functional locks and unbroken glass are the first line of defense against break-ins.
Avoidance of Water Damage: A compromised window seal permits rainwater to seep into the wall cavity, resulting in costly wood rot, drywall damage, and harmful mold development.
Conservation of Property Value: Well-maintained windows contribute considerably to curb appeal and overall home assessment.
Preparing Your Home for the Technician's Visit
Once a local window repair work specialist is booked, house owners can take a few basic steps to guarantee the appointment goes efficiently and efficiently:
Clear the Area: Remove window treatments such as blinds, curtains, and drapes. Move furnishings, lamps, and decorative products a minimum of three feet away from the affected window.
Secure Pets: Keep pets and felines in a separate room or cage. Professionals typically require to stroll backward and forward to their vehicles with tools and materials, and keeping doors open can lead to gotten away pets.
Supply Access: Ensure that outside bushes or patio furniture is trimmed or moved so the specialist has easy access to the exterior side of the window.
Discuss Expectations: Have a brief chat before the work begins to verify the scope of the task, approximated conclusion time, and cleanup treatments.
